Moody's has now upgraded Fiat's credit rating to "investment grade" (specifically Baa3), so now all three major rating agencies deem Fiat's credit to be strong. Positive news for Fiat's borrowing strategy

Basically the company is seen as having stronger finances and if they need to borrow money to expand their business, they can do so at a cheaper rate than they could have earlier
